The Royal couple visited the children's center of the Salaam Baalak Foundation

This charity fund is engaged in the fact that it looks after the homeless. Before diving into the entertainment with children, the Duke and Duchess of Cambridge talked with the mentors from this organization. During the dialogue, it was found out that every year the fund assists 7,000 small homeless people. "We are trying to provide support to any kid who is on the street. However, now the problem of homeless children is gaining serious momentum, which we do not physically have time to do. Every day 40 people of new children arrive at the station, which is in the center of the city. When we find them, we find that many of them have suffered traumas, are illiterate, and, in general, are not trained in elementary things. Our fund has programs that allow street children to adapt to new living conditions, get medical help and start getting education, "Sanjay Roy, the director of this charitable foundation, said in a brief interview.
